Uruguay beat Italy 1-0 to win its first Under-20 World Cup title. The Celeste’s victory ends a streak of four consecutive wins of European teams in the tournament. Luciano Rodríguez scored the winning goal in the 86th minute in a header from close range on Sunday, giving Uruguay a much deserved victory after an entire match of dominance against Italy.
More than 40,000 people, mostly cheering for Uruguay, attended the match at the Diego Maradona Stadium. FIFA President Gianni Infantino was also present. Uruguay barely needed to count on its steady defense, which conceded only three goals in the tournament, all against England in the group stage.
